Context. This misquoted line is spoken by Harry Callahan, played by Clint Eastwood, in the film Dirty Harry, directed by Don Siegel (1971). Dirty Harry plays dirty and, somewhat surprisingly, he plays with pronouns too! Many people simplify this quote into a basic, "Do you feel lucky, punk?"

Dirty Harry is a 1971 American action thriller film [2] produced and directed by Don Siegel, the first in the Dirty Harry series. Clint Eastwood plays the title role, in his first appearance as San Francisco Police Department (SFPD) Inspector "Dirty" Harry Callahan.

The renditions people remember play more on what flows easier to obtain a cool vibe and even Clint Eastwood's line from Dirty Harry, "Do you feel lucky, punk," falls victim to this. Rather than succinctly asking, "Do you feel lucky, punk," Eastwood has a bit more to say in that quote.
